Nikoay Gumenchuk
Full stack developer | Web app developer
A professional software engineer with 7 years of experience in the web full-stack and crossplatform/hybrid mobile development. Communication with clients and investors, team coordination,
requirement analysis, specifications writing, usability review, design documentation, and other
responsibilities are in the area of expertise. Promotes object-oriented approaches to web development.
Analytical and detail-oriented.
-
-
WORK EXPERIENCE
SKILLS
Intern
WB—TECH
10/2014 - 12/2017,
Kalinina street, 34, Mogochino, Russia
• Web front-end development using React, Angular, Vue,
Nextjs, Ember.js, Ext JS, and Bootstrap
moscow, russia
Achievements/Tasks
Strengthened developmental methodologies by introducing
a code quality document.
Streamlined deployment process by developing continuous
integration tools.
Implemented innovative systems for data
protection/collection, storage, and management of
customer orders.
• Web back-end development using Laravel, Slim,
CodeIgniter, NodeJS/Express/Nest, Flask, Python, Django
• React Native for cross-platform mobile development
• Hybrid mobile development based on PhoneGap/Apache
Cordova, Ionic
• Requisites for web development like ECMAScript (ES6),
TypeScript/2, Redux/-Thunk/-Saga, HTML5, CSS3, SCSS,
LESS, Webpack, Gulp, Babel, ESLint, Material-UI, jQuery,
Lodash
Project Manager
Awillix
Achievements/Tasks
Supported junior members of the team, providing ongoing
advice and guidance.
• Various testing frameworks for Javascript including Jest,
Cucumber, Mocha, and Jasmine
• Advanced knowledge of C and C++,
Assembly/Disassembly
Built, tested, and deployed scalable, highly modular web
security products.
Integrated company’s cloud database solution with web
front-end frameworks, such as Django, React.js, and
AngularJS, to create cross-browser healthcare and education
platforms.
PAST PROJECTS
Twitch ads marketplace(Laravel / Vue js)
EDUCATION
Mathematics
Bashkir State University
09/2010 - 08/2014,
Courses
Bachelor in Mathematics
and Computer Science
Ufa
First of all whole application is built as SPA. That means that you
don't have to wait for a whole page reload and be annoyed by
screen blinks during reload. When you click internal link only part of
page is reloaded. That was achieved by using Vue.js, Vue Router and
AJAX requests. One of the interesting things implemented is realtime chat built using Socket.io engine
https://instreamed.com
Web dashboard to manage Utils(react / redux)
(11/2018 - 01/2019)
Web dashboard to manage Utils.
We have 3 members in the development team. My role is frontend
developer.
https://www.crowdy.ai/
Deal Sheet Board (03/2017 - 10/2017)
Manage all deals of clients. Create, modify, delete, drag-drop each
deal.
Sharing deal sheet for people who have been invited.
Newsfeeds with infinity scroll.
https://dealsheetboard.com/
Follow Training
https://play.google.com/store/apps/details?id=com.mwy.followapp
Follow is the perfect app to keep your training colleagues close, get
exclusive access to groups and take in more knowledge on topics
from training you completed